Sr. Shirley Ann Cushing, OP, formerly known as Sister Blanche Marie, died on Friday, July 18, 2025, at the Dominican Life Center in Adrian, Michigan. She was 97 years of age and in the 78th year of her religious profession in the Adrian Dominican Congregation.
Sister Shirley was born in Detroit, Michigan, to Frank and Blanche (Réaume) Cushing. She graduated from St. Theresa High School in Detroit and received a Bachelor of Arts degree in English from Siena Heights College (University), Adrian, a Master of Arts degree in English from DePaul University, Chicago, Illinois, and a Master of Religious Education degree in Religious Education and a Doctor of Law degree in Law, both from the University of Detroit (now University of Detroit Mercy).
Sister Shirley ministered in education for 20 years in Chicago and Oak Park, Illinois; Detroit, Michigan; Shaker Heights, Ohio; and Tokyo, Japan. Sister Shirley served three years as Postulant Mistress and three years as Juniorate Director for the Congregation. She ministered one year as pastoral minister at St. Lawrence in Utica, Michigan, and seven years as the Adult Education Resource Director at St. Edmund in Warren, Michigan. Sister Shirley then served seven years as a staff attorney in the senior unit for Lakeshore Legal Service, Inc. in Mount Clemens, Michigan, and seven years as the attorney manager for the legal program at Macomb County Department of Senior Services in Mount Clemens. Sister moved to the Dominican Life Center in 2021.
Sister Shirley was preceded in death by her parents; her brothers, William Cushing and Father Frank Cushing; and her sisters, Dorothy Cushing, Mary Blanche Trudeau and Sister Virginia Cushing, also an Adrian Dominican. Sister is survived by other loving family and her Adrian Dominican Sisters.

Sister ministered in Michigan 42 years:
- St. Gabriel HS, Detroit (1957-58): High School Teacher
- St. Ambrose HS, Detroit (1964-65): High School Teacher
- ADS Motherhouse, Adrian (1965-68): Postulant Mistress
- ADS Motherhouse, Adrian (1968-71): Juniorate Director
- St. Lawrence, Utica (1973-74): Pastoral Minister
- St. Edmund, Warren (1974-81): Resource Dir – Adult Educ
- Lakeshore Legal Service, Inc, Mount Clemens (1984-91): Staff Attorney
- Macomb Co. Department of Senior Services, Mt. Clemens (1991-2010): Attorney Mgr: Legal Program
